Modern log burners come with an airwash system which is another defence against stained glass. It works by drawing in an air flow around the stove glass to keep it in good condition, even if the fire is still burning. Older wood stoves don't have this feature, which is the reason older models are more likely to have sooty glasses.

Luckily, the majority of modern stoves are equipped with this feature, and a regular cleaning schedule will help to keep it looking brand new. Make sure that your stove is cool and avoid damaging the glass by using abrasive cleaners.

When you are choosing firewood, make sure to choose an environmentally friendly source. Also, make sure it has been seasoned for atleast one year. This reduces the moisture content, making it more efficient and lessening emissions and smoke. To ensure that your stove is operating at its best you'll need to clean the flue and the grates regularly. It is recommended to clean it twice each year, or more often when you use the stove often.

You should also be aware of your stove's combustion efficiency, as some advertised efficiencies refer only to the combustion process and not to the overall efficiency of the appliance. Be sure to verify that the manufacturer is able to provide an explanation of the overall efficiency. It is recommended to select a stove that is certified by the ClearSkies program, since it will assist you in understanding the efficiency of the stove.

When you are choosing a wood-burning stove You should think about two kinds of certification. The one is Ecodesign which is in line with European directives on air pollution and particle emissions. This kind of stove can drastically reduce Particulate Matter (PM), Organic Gaseous Compounds (OGC) and Carbon Monoxide (CO) by improving the combustion process within the firebox. It also uses fewer logs in order to generate the same amount of heat.

If you live in an area that is under smoke control, you could have to comply with regulations that limit the types of fuels that you can burn, such as coal. These regulations are meant to protect people against harmful particulates that can trigger respiratory conditions such as asthma and chronic obstructive lung disease (COPD).

However the government hasn't completely banned log burners, because they're an important source of heating for many UK households. The new rules are 40% stricter than before, limiting how much smoke a stove can release per hour.
